Tech

Choosing the Right PDF Library in C# Made Easy

Choosing the right tools can make or break your development process, especially when working with documents. A reliable PDF library in C# helps you create, edit, and manage files with less effort. It also improves how your application handles data sharing and reporting.

Many developers struggle because there are too many choices with different features. Some tools focus on speed, while others offer better flexibility or design control.

Understanding what you really need will save time and reduce errors later. Keep reading to explore the key factors that will help you choose the right PDF library in C# with confidence.

Understand Your Project Requirements

Start by looking at what your project really needs from a PDF library. Some projects only need simple file creation, while others need advanced editing. Think about whether you need to merge, split, or secure files.

Also, consider if you need support for images or tables. A clear goal helps narrow down your choices quickly. This step prevents you from picking a tool that is either too basic or too complex.

Evaluate Core Features

Not all PDF libraries offer the same set of features. Some focus on generating documents, while others allow deep editing. Check if the library supports text formatting and layout control.

Look for features like digital signatures and encryption if security matters. Also, see if it can handle large files without slowing down. Picking a tool with the right features avoids future limitations.

Check Performance and Speed

Performance is important when handling many documents or large files. A slow library can affect the user experience and delay tasks. Test how fast the library can create and open files.

Also, check how it behaves under heavy workloads. Efficient memory use is another key factor. A fast and stable tool will keep your application running smoothly.

Review Ease of Use

A simple and clear API makes development much easier. You want a library that is easy to learn and quick to use. Good documentation helps you solve problems faster.

Look for clear examples and guides that explain common tasks. A clean structure reduces the chance of coding errors. This can save you a lot of time during development.

Consider Licensing and Cost

Cost can be a major factor when choosing a PDF library. Some tools are free, while others require payment for full features. It is important to compare free c# pdf library options before making a decision.

Always check what is included in the free version. Some tools may limit usage or add restrictions. Understanding the license helps you avoid issues later.

Look at Support and Updates

A good library should be well-maintained and regularly updated. Updates often fix bugs and improve performance. Check if there is active support or a helpful community, and this can be useful when you run into problems.

A strong support system makes development less stressful. Choosing a well-supported library ensures long-term reliability.

Choose the Right PDF Library in C# Made Easy

In the end, choosing the right PDF library in C# comes down to knowing your needs and comparing your options carefully. Focus on features that match your project goals and avoid unnecessary extras. Pay attention to performance, ease of use, and support.

Always review licensing terms before making a final choice. Taking the time to evaluate these factors will lead to better results. A well-chosen library will make your development work smoother and more efficient.

For more topics, check our blog. We do have more!

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button